What You Get for $20/mo
- Access to Claude Opus (most capable) and Sonnet with higher rate limits
- Significantly longer conversation context windows
- Projects — organize conversations with custom instructions and knowledge bases
- Artifacts — interactive code, documents, and visualizations generated in-chat
- Priority access during high-traffic periods
- Early access to new features and models

How many messages do you get with Claude Pro?
Claude Pro significantly increases your message limits compared to the free tier. Exact limits vary by model — Opus has lower limits than Sonnet due to its higher computational cost. Anthropic adjusts these limits periodically.
Does Claude Pro include Claude Opus?
Yes, Claude Pro includes access to both Claude Opus (the most capable model) and Claude Sonnet. However, Opus usage is rate-limited, and heavy users may get temporarily shifted to Sonnet.
